Output 03c8838d82a717a38a340d80130a07f7fc3c5f1a38365dca262d940df2a4fd43:0

value
38348237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2c94a17a3e91c665da4c49ca037320bbad75b7e OP_EQUALVERIFY OP_CHECKSIG
address
1Mg8rBuPoWGWPC6MkV48Tnui5nZuhPYbhn
transaction
03c8838d82a717a38a340d80130a07f7fc3c5f1a38365dca262d940df2a4fd43
spent
true